Opening a gap in NSTableView during drag and drop

12 votes

I've got a simple, single-column, view-based NSTableView with items in it that can be dragged to reorder them. During drag and drop, I'd like to make it so that a gap for the item-to-be-dropped opens up at the location under the mouse. GarageBand does something like this when you drag to reorder tracks (video here: http://www.screencast.com/t/OmUVHcCNSl). As far as I can tell, there's no built in support for this in NSTableView.

Has anyone else tried to add this behavior to NSTableView and found a good solution? I've thought of and tried a couple approaches without much success. My first thought was to double the height of the row under the mouse during a drag by sending -noteHeightOfRowsWithIndexesChanged: in my data source's -tableView:validateDrop:... method, then returning twice the normal height in -tableView:heightOfRow:. Unfortunately, best I can tell, NSTableView doesn't update its layout during drag and drop, so despite calling noteHeightOfRowsWithIndexesChanged:, the row height isn't actually updated.

Note that I'm using a view-based NSTableView, but my rows are not so complex that I couldn't move to a cell-based table view if doing so helped accomplish this. I'm aware of the easy, built-in ability to animate a gap for the dropped item after a drag is complete. I'm looking for a way to open a gap while the drag is in progress. Also, this is for an app to be sold in the Mac App Store, so it must not use private API.

I've implemented this now. My basic approach looks like this:

@interface ORSGapOpeningTableView : NSTableView

@property (nonatomic) NSInteger dropTargetRow;
@property (nonatomic) CGFloat heightOfDraggedRows;

@end

@implementation ORSGapOpeningTableView

#pragma mark - Dragging

- (NSDragOperation)draggingUpdated:(id<NSDraggingInfo>)sender
{
    NSInteger oldDropTargetRow = self.dropTargetRow;
    NSDragOperation result = [super draggingUpdated:sender];
    CGFloat imageHeight = [[sender draggedImage] size].height;
    self.heightOfDraggedRows = imageHeight;

    NSMutableIndexSet *changedRows = [NSMutableIndexSet indexSet];
    if (oldDropTargetRow > 0) [changedRows addIndex:oldDropTargetRow-1];
    if (self.dropTargetRow > 0) [changedRows addIndex:self.dropTargetRow-1];
    [self noteHeightOfRowsWithIndexesChanged:changedRows];

    return result;
}

- (void)draggingExited:(id<NSDraggingInfo>)sender
{
    self.dropTargetRow = -1;
    [self noteHeightOfRowsWithIndexesChanged:[NSIndexSet indexSetWithIndexesInRange:NSMakeRange(0, [self numberOfRows])]];

    [super draggingExited:sender];
}

- (void)draggingEnded:(id<NSDraggingInfo>)sender
{
    self.dropTargetRow = -1;
    self.heightOfDraggedRows = 0.0;
    self.draggedRows = nil;
    [self noteHeightOfRowsWithIndexesChanged:[NSIndexSet indexSetWithIndexesInRange:NSMakeRange(0, [self numberOfRows])]];
}

- (BOOL)performDragOperation:(id<NSDraggingInfo>)sender
{
    self.dropTargetRow = -1;
    self.heightOfDraggedRows = 0.0;
    self.draggedRows = nil;
    [self noteHeightOfRowsWithIndexesChanged:[NSIndexSet indexSetWithIndexesInRange:NSMakeRange(0, [self numberOfRows])]];

    return [super performDragOperation:sender];
}

// In my delegate and data source:

- (NSDragOperation)tableView:(NSTableView *)tableView validateDrop:(id<NSDraggingInfo>)info proposedRow:(NSInteger)row proposedDropOperation:(NSTableViewDropOperation)dropOperation
{
    if (dropOperation == NSTableViewDropOn) 
    {
        dropOperation = NSTableViewDropAbove;
        [self.tableView setDropRow:++row dropOperation:dropOperation];
    }

    NSDragOperation result = [self.realDataSource tableView:tableView validateDrop:info proposedRow:row proposedDropOperation:dropOperation];
    if (result != NSDragOperationNone) 
    {
        self.tableView.dropTargetRow = row;
    } 
    else 
    {
        self.tableView.dropTargetRow = -1; // Don't open a gap
    }
    return result;
}

- (CGFloat)tableView:(NSTableView *)tableView heightOfRow:(NSInteger)row
{
    CGFloat result = [tableView rowHeight];

    if (row == self.tableView.dropTargetRow - 1 && row > -1)
    {
        result += self.tableView.heightOfDraggedRows;
    }

    return result;
}

Note that this is simplified code, not a verbatim copy/paste from my program. I actually ended up making this all contained within an NSTableView subclass that uses proxy delegate and data source objects so the code in data source/delegate methods above is actually inside the proxies' intercept of the calls to the real delegate and data source. That way, the real data source and delegate don't have to do anything special to get the gap opening behavior. Also, there's sometimes a little flakiness with the table view animations, and this doesn't work for drags above the first row (no gap is opened since there's no row to make taller). All in all, despite the room for further improvement, this approach works reasonably well.

I'd still like to try a similar approach, but insert a blank row (as Caleb suggested) instead of changing the row height.

How to detect the dragleave event in Firefox when dragging outside the window

7 votes

Firefox doesn't properly trigger the dragleave event when dragging outside of the window:

https://bugzilla.mozilla.org/show_bug.cgi?id=665704

https://bugzilla.mozilla.org/show_bug.cgi?id=656164

I'm trying to develop a workaround for this (which I know is possible because Gmail is doing it), but the only thing I can come up with seems really hackish.

One way of knowing when dragging outside the window has occurred it to wait for the dragover event to stop firing (because dragover fires constantly during a drag and drop operation). Here's how I'm doing that:

var timeout;

function dragleaveFunctionality() {
  // do stuff
}

function firefoxTimeoutHack() {
  clearTimeout(timeout);
  timeout = setTimeout(dragleaveFunctionality, 200);
}

$(document).on('dragover', firefoxTimeoutHack);

This code is essentially creating and clearing a timeout over and over again. The 200 millisecond timeout will not be reached unless the dragover event stops firing.

While this works, I don't like the idea of using a timeout for this purpose. It feels wrong. It also means there's a slight lag before the "dropzone" styling goes away.

The other idea I had was to detect when the mouse leaves the window, but the normal ways of doing that don't seem to work during drag and drop operations.

Does anyone out there have a better way of doing this?

I've found a solution. The problem was not so much that the dragleave event wasn't firing; rather, the dragenter event was firing twice when first dragging a file into the window (and additionally sometimes when dragging over certain elements). My original solution was to use a counter to track when the final dragleave event was occuring, but the double firing of dragenter events was messing up the count. (Why couldn't I just listen for dragleave you ask? Well, because dragleave functions very similarly to mouseout in that it fires not only when leaving the element but also when entering a child element. Thus, when dragleave fires, your mouse may very well still be within the bounds of the original element.)

The solution I came up with was to keep track of which elements dragenter and dragleave had been triggered on. Since events propagate up to the document, listening for dragenter and dragleave on a particular element will capture not only events on that element but also events on its children.

So, I created a jQuery collection $() to keep track of what events were fired on what elements. I added the event.target to the collection whenever dragenter was fired, and I removed event.target from the collection whenever dragleave happened. The idea was that if the collection were empty it would mean I had actually left the original element because if I were entering a child element instead, at least one element (the child) would still be in the jQuery collection. jQuery also saved me tons of time because it automatically does duplicate checking, so event.target doesn't get added twice, even when Firefox was incorrectly double-invoking dragenter.

Phew, anyway, here's a basic version of the code I ended up using. I've put it into a simple jQuery plugin if anyone else is interested in using it. Basically, you call .draghover on any element, and draghoverstart is triggered when first dragging into the element, and draghoverend is triggered once the drag has actually left it.

// The plugin code
$.fn.draghover = function(options) {
  return this.each(function() {

    var collection = $(),
        self = $(this);

    self.on('dragenter', function(e) {
      if (collection.size() === 0) {
        self.trigger('draghoverstart');
      }
      collection = collection.add(e.target);
    });

    self.on('dragleave', function(e) {
      // timeout is needed because Firefox 3.6 fires the dragleave event on
      // the previous element before firing dragenter on the next one
      setTimeout( function() {
        collection = collection.not(e.target);
        if (collection.size() === 0) {
          self.trigger('draghoverend');
        }          
      }, 1);
    });
  });
};

// Now that we have a plugin, we can listen for the new events 
$(window).draghover().on({
  'draghoverstart': function() {
    console.log('A file has been dragged into the window.');
  },
  'draghoverend': function() {
    console.log('A file has been dragged out of window.');
  }
});
